Transaction 7394992b25103f4830242334600d5bba2d7ce23c53c998389e2e95a1b90c9ecf
1 Input
1 Output
-
7394992b25103f4830242334600d5bba2d7ce23c53c998389e2e95a1b90c9ecf:0
- value
- 3025747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d7cb77dbab5370cf39779746e6ebfefee3f9e6b OP_EQUAL
- address
- 3D8XnzfouHS9siPJ9KZv2UnJqSmVcgkRzq